[clang] Fix cast for injected types in case name lookup for dependent bases (#119024)

An assertion failure occurs in Clang when attempting to compile such an
example:

```c++
template <typename, typename, bool> struct MozPromise {
class Private;

private:
int mMagic4 = 42;
};

template <typename ResolveValueT, typename RejectValueT, bool IsExclusive>
struct MozPromise<ResolveValueT, RejectValueT, IsExclusive>::Private : MozPromise {
void SetTaskPriority() { mMagic4 ; }
};
```

Output:
```
clang: llvm-project/llvm/include/llvm/Support/Casting.h:566: decltype(auto) llvm::cast(const From&) [with To = clang::RecordType; From = clang::QualType]: Assertion `isa<To>(Val) && "cast<Ty>() argument of incompatible type!"' failed.
```

The reason is in the incorrect way of casting types when searching for
names in base classes

```c++
return Specifier->getType()->castAs<RecordType>()->getDecl()->getCanonicalDecl() == BaseRecord;
```

It loses injected types for template class names.

This patch provides fix for such cases

[Clang] Fix name lookup for dependent bases (#114978)

Currently the following example is a compilation failure:
```cpp
template<typename T> struct A {
typedef int M;
struct B {
typedef void M;
struct C;
};
};

template<typename T> struct A<T>::B::C : A<T> {
M m; // void or int ?
};
```

According to the point 13.8.3.2

```
A dependent base class is a base class that is a dependent type and is not the current instantiation.
Note 2 : A base class can be the current instantiation in the case of a nested class naming an enclosing class as a base.
```

The base class `A` is the current instantiation, because `C` is a nested
class for an enclosing class `A<T>`, it's is the not-dependent base
class and we need to search the names through its scope.

This patch makes this example compile

Make iteration over the DeclContext::lookup_result safe.

The idiom:
```
DeclContext::lookup_result R = DeclContext::lookup(Name);
for (auto *D : R) {...}
```

is not safe when in the loop body we trigger deserialization from an AST file.
The deserialization can insert new declarations in the StoredDeclsList whose
underlying type is a vector. When the vector decides to reallocate its storage
the pointer we hold becomes invalid.

This patch replaces a SmallVector with an singly-linked list. The current
approach stores a SmallVector<NamedDecl*, 4> which is around 8 pointers.
The linked list is 3, 5, or 7. We do better in terms of memory usage for small
cases (and worse in terms of locality -- the linked list entries won't be near
each other, but will be near their corresponding declarations, and we were going
to fetch those memory pages anyway). For larger cases: the vector uses a
doubling strategy for reallocation, so will generally be between half-full and
full. Let's say it's 75% full on average, so there's N * 4/3 + 4 pointers' worth
of space allocated currently and will be 2N pointers with the linked list. So we
break even when there are N=6 entries and slightly lose in terms of memory usage
after that. We suspect that's still a win on average.

Remove CXXBasePaths::found_decls and simplify and modernize its only
caller.

This function did not satisfy its documented contract: it only
considered the first lookup result on each base path, not all lookup
results. It also performed unnecessary memory allocations.

This change results in a minor change to our representation: we now
include overridden methods that are found by any derived-to-base path
(not involving another override) in the list of overridden methods for a
function, rather than filtering out functions from bases that are both
direct virtual bases and indirect virtual bases for which the indirect
virtual base path contains another override for the function. (That
filtering rule is part of the class-scope name lookup rules, and doesn't
really have much to do with enumerating overridden methods.) The users
of the list of overridden methods do not appear to rely on this
filtering having happened, and it's simpler to not do it.

[AST] Various micro-optimizations in CXXInheritance

1. Pack std::pair<bool, unsigned> in CXXBasePaths::ClassSubobjects.
2. Use a SmallPtrSet instead of a SmallDenseSet for CXXBasePaths::VisitedDependentRecords.
3. Reorder some members of CXXBasePaths to save 8 bytes.
4. Use a SmallSetVector instead of a SetVector in CXXBasePaths::ComputeDeclsFound to avoid some allocations.

This speeds up an -fsyntax-only on all of Boost by approx 0.15%,
mainly by speeding up CXXBasePaths::lookupInBases by
approx 10%. No functional changes.
